Address

Address
HsELgbBuxRTB9hSJdua71bxMUbWL7i7KyD
Balance
0 HTML
Total Received
196,414.61737786 HTML
Total Sent
196,414.61737786 HTML
Transaction Count
2
HsELgbBuxRTB9hSJdua71bxMUbWL7i7KyD 196,414.61737786 HTML
Fee 0.38949008 HTML
HsvEV3ZrnCQkEUhfn3S7zXQWHCAjpnbDBq 494,915.02348930 HTML
HhjdvWsNNJbW5BAv6hxbcKD6CnGbVYzDa1 298,500.00000000 HTML
HsELgbBuxRTB9hSJdua71bxMUbWL7i7KyD 196,414.61737786 HTML
Fee 0.40611144 HTML